Description

The Specialist Claims provides support for the claims and insurance teams through appropriate 
reporting of medical malpractice and non-medical malpractice events as well as risk management 
notifications. The Claims Intake Specialist operates under the supervision of the Senior Director of 
Claims and is an integral part of the Insurance and Claims Team. This individual will communicate 
with and support our providers at all levels of the claims process.

Responsibilities
  • Organizes the Claims Management inbox, including incoming calls, mail, and faxes; identify, prioritize, and route requests to appropriate teams. 
  • Coordinate and distribute claims and risk notifications to internal and external stakeholders in a timely manner. 
  • Verifies provider insurance coverage and credentials using multiple databases and systems. 
  • Prepares, reviews, and maintains claims reporting and assignment documentation in accordance with established guidelines. 
  • Maintains accurate internal and external claims files, ensuring documentation is complete, compliant, and up to date. 
  • Performs monthly reviews of submitted claims to ensure accuracy and completeness. 
  • Assists with insurance coverage verifications and invoice-related check requests. 
  • Supports data collection and reporting efforts related to claims mitigation goals and departmental metrics. 
  • Establishes, maintains, and updates files, databases, records, reports, SOPs, templates, and documentation libraries. 
  • Collaborates with internal teams and external vendors to support claims operations. 
  • Escalates complex, sensitive, or non-routine issues promptly to appropriate stakeholders.
